Your key responsibilities

The goal is to support our clients to transform their business through product management.   As a Product Manager, you will work with multi-discipline feature teams including user experience experts, architects, engineers and others to define and roll out products and services for large global organizations.  You will take a user-centric and data-driven approach to product development.  You will advocate for the user throughout the product development lifecycle. You can break down and simplify complex processes and touchpoints to deliver exceptional experiences. You are a strategic thinker, can prioritize and define product roadmaps, manage a product backlog, make quick decisions and coordinate the team to release quality products within planned timelines. You understand modern platform structures, cloud architectures, digital platforms and enablers, and data strategy considerations.  In addition, you understand and have a perspective on how product and delivery organizations are structured and operate within complex, regulated national and global companies. Outside of client engagements, you have experience with business development activities (e.g. pursuits, proposals) and practice building activities such as mentoring teams and developing/delivering trainings.

 

Skills and attributes for

  • Strategy and Organization
    • Develop product strategies that align with business objectives and account for technology, data and experience design considerations
    • Support defining product organization and operating models (e.g. product taxonomy, organizational structure, funding methods, product delivery processes, governance models, decision-making models) that help our clients better allocate funding, prioritize work and drive quality and efficient delivery
    • Improve portfolio management with product metrics and OKRs that align work to business objectives and increase transparency/traceability of outcomes
  • Technology Delivery
    • Drive technology delivery through defining business requirements (user stories and acceptance criteria), prioritizing backlogs, and creating and maintaining roadmaps
    • Support cross-functional teams of designers, engineers and testers through the software development lifecycle (SDLC) from ideation through implementation and deployment
    • Advocate and operationalize cross-functional best practices such as user testing, functional and regression test automation and alignment to industry/client standards
  • Product Enablement
    • Utilize prevalent product management tools (e.g. JIRA, Azure DevOps, AhA!, Productboard) to ideate and deliver technology solutions
    • Utilize product analytics software and frameworks (e.g, Pendo, amplitude, etc.) to derive insights on user behavior, product performance, and value delivery, translating findings into actionable recommendations
    • Advise on and implement best practices and standards for experience design, agile delivery, technology and data
    • Learn and evangelize leading technologies including generative AI to improve quality and efficiency throughout the SDLC (e.g. user story definition)
  • Core Consulting
    • Construct and communicate a compelling story to rally the client around potential changes and associated benefits
    • Drive desired outcomes defined in client engagements and carry through to implementation
    • Begin developing long-term client relationships and networks and cultivate business development opportunities.
    • Effectively work with client engagement teams with diverse skills and backgrounds fostering an innovative and inclusive work environment. 
    • Demonstrate understanding of current technology environment and industry trends

What we offer
 
We offer a comprehensive compensation and benefits package where you’ll be rewarded based on your performance and recognized for the value you bring to the business. The base salary range for this job in all geographic locations in the US is $99,100 to $181,600. The salary range for New York City Metro Area, Washington State and California (excluding Sacramento) is $118,900 to $206,400. Individual salaries within those ranges are determined through a wide variety of factors including but not limited to education, experience, knowledge, skills and geography. In addition, our Total Rewards package includes medical and dental coverage, pension and 401(k) plans, and a wide range of paid time off options.
